Hydrotherapy Techniques to Accelerate Recovery After Long Runs
Hydrotherapy is an effective method that can enhance recovery after endurance training, particularly following long runs. By utilizing water’s buoyancy, temperature properties, and resistance, athletes can alleviate muscle soreness and expedite recovery. Two primary aspects of hydrotherapy include immersion therapy and contrast baths. Immersion therapy involves submerging the body in warm or cold water, creating a soothing effect on tired muscles. The buoyancy of water reduces impact on joints, allowing for gentle movements that promote blood circulation and healing. Cold-water immersion, conversely, is believed to reduce inflammation and speed up muscle recovery by constricting blood vessels, which aids in decreasing swelling. The benefits of contrast baths have gained attention among athletes and trainers alike. This technique involves alternating between hot and cold water immersion, which activates blood flow while promoting lymphatic drainage. The hot water phase expands blood vessels, enhancing circulation and oxygen distribution to muscles. Following this, the cold water phase constricts blood vessels, minimizing swelling and providing pain relief. The alternation not only assists in faster muscle recovery but also reduces perceived fatigue after long runs. By doing so, athletes can return to training more quickly, thus maintaining their training schedules without prolonged interference. Furthermore, contrast baths can be easily adapted based on individual preferences and recovery needs. Incorporating other techniques such as self-myofascial release with foam rollers during the warm phase can further enhance results. Remember to keep sessions between 10 to 20 minutes, ensuring you spend equal time in both hot and cold water for maximum effectiveness. Another hydrotherapy approach is water massage, which can be particularly beneficial for athletes post-endurance activities. Water massage, whether through jets in a spa or by utilizing a water treadmill, can provide targeted pressure on muscle groups while offering a supportive environment. This gentle massage helps relieve tension and soreness in muscles, allowing for faster healing. In addition, it has been shown to improve relaxation and lower stress levels, which is crucial after intense training sessions. Athletes utilizing water massage often report enhanced range of motion and flexibility, essential factors contributing to overall performance improvement. Regular sessions can also aid in injury prevention by addressing muscle tightness before it escalates into something more serious. Hydration plays an essential role in recovery following endurance training. Since running can lead to significant fluid loss, proper rehydration is crucial for restoring electrolyte balance in the body. Hydrotherapy methods like swimming or even soaking in a warm tub allow for relaxation while also providing an opportunity to hydrate concurrently. Drinking fluids while immersed can ensure athletes rehydrate without feeling the heaviness that might occur after a long run. Sports drinks enriched with electrolytes can also prove highly beneficial during the recovery process. You must pay attention to how much and what to consume post-exercise, ensuring that your body gets the necessary nutrients for repair. A well-hydrated athlete is more likely to experience less muscle soreness and fatigue, ultimately improving their performance in subsequent training sessions.
